What Exactly Is an Emergency Electrician?

An emergency electrician is more than just an electrician working late. They are specially equipped and available around the clock—nights, weekends, and holidays—to handle situations that pose an immediate risk to your safety, property, or electrical service. While a regular electrician schedules jobs during business hours, an emergency electrician is on call to rush to your home when you have no power, see sparks, or smell smoke from an outlet. In Andover, where a sudden storm can knock out power to an entire block or a deep freeze can stress an aging furnace circuit, having a reliable emergency electrician on speed dial is essential for peace of mind.

What Counts as a Real Electrical Emergency?

Knowing when to make that urgent call can save your home. Here are clear signs you need an emergency electrician:

  • Smoke, Burning Smell, or Visible Sparks: From any outlet, switch, or appliance. This is a top-priority fire hazard.
  • Complete Power Loss: If your home is dark but your neighbors have power, the issue is likely inside your home, not with the utility.
  • Frequent Circuit Breaker Trips: A breaker that immediately trips again after being reset signals a dangerous fault.
  • Buzzing, Humming, or Sizzling Sounds: Coming from your electrical panel or outlets.
  • Water Contact with Electricity: From flooding, a burst pipe, or a major leak near wiring or appliances.
  • Exposed or Damaged Wires: Anywhere inside or outside your home.
  • A Downed Power Line on or Near Your Property: This requires calling your utility company first, then an electrician for repair.

In older neighborhoods near the Andover YMCA or in homes built before the 1980s, you might still find aluminum wiring or smaller 60-amp panels that are more susceptible to these issues under the load of modern appliances.

Andover’s Climate and Homes: A Recipe for Electrical Issues

Our local environment directly impacts your electrical system. Minnesota’s extremes test every component.

  • Summer Storms: During summer storms in Andover, it’s not uncommon for strong winds to send tree limbs into overhead service lines, damaging the connection from Xcel Energy’s pole to your house. Power surges from lightning can also fry electronics and overwhelm older panels.
  • Winter Deep Freezes: Sub-zero temperatures put immense strain on heating systems. Furnaces, space heaters, and heat pumps draw heavy electrical loads. Older wiring in attics or walls can become brittle, and overloaded circuits in older homes near Bunker Hills can trip repeatedly or, worse, overheat.
  • Local Housing Stock: Andover has a mix of housing, from newer developments to older ranch-style homes. Homes built before 1975 often have electrical systems not designed for today’s high-demand devices like multiple computers, large TVs, and central air conditioning. This can lead to overloaded circuits—a common precursor to emergencies.

Understanding Emergency Electrician Costs in Andover

Emergency services cost more than a scheduled appointment, and it’s important to know why. You’re paying for immediate priority, specialized after-hours dispatch, and the expertise to solve a dangerous problem quickly. Transparency is key. Here’s a breakdown of typical cost components for the Andover, MN area, based on current local industry averages:

  • Emergency Call-Out / Dispatch Fee: This is a flat fee to get a truck to your door, typically ranging from $100 to $200. It covers the immediate response and travel.
  • After-Hours Premium: Work performed outside standard business hours (evenings, weekends, holidays) usually has a labor rate multiplier of 1.5x to 2.5x the standard rate.
  • Hourly Labor Rate: The standard hourly rate for a licensed electrician in the Twin Cities metro area is roughly $80 to $150 per hour. The emergency rate applies on top of this.
  • Diagnostics Fee: Sometimes included in the call-out, sometimes separate ($50-$100) to pinpoint the problem.
  • Parts & Materials: Breakers, wiring, outlets, etc., at retail cost plus a standard markup.
  • Permit/Inspection Fees: For certain major repairs (like panel work), a city permit may be required. We handle this for you, and the cost (usually $50 to $150) is passed through.

Example Emergency Scenarios & Estimated Costs:

  • Replacing a Faulty Circuit Breaker: Call-out fee + 1 hour of emergency labor + part. Estimated Total: $250 - $450.
  • Repairing a Damaged Outdoor Receptacle Causing Sparks: Call-out fee + 1-2 hours labor + weatherproof box & outlet. Estimated Total: $350 - $600.
  • Major Repair After a Storm (e.g., reconnecting a damaged service mast): This involves higher complexity, potential utility coordination, parts, and multiple hours. Estimated Total: $800 - $2,000+.

When to Call vs. When It Can Wait

Use this simple triage guide:

CALL AN EMERGENCY ELECTRICIAN NOW (Signs of immediate danger): Any smoke/fire, burning smell, loud pops/buzzing, sparks, total unexplained power loss, or water mixing with electricity.

Schedule a Standard Appointment (Non-urgent issues): A single non-functional outlet (with others working), a light switch that feels warm but not hot, planning to add new circuits, or upgrading fixtures.

If your lights flicker after a storm in North Andover, that could mean a loose connection at the meter or a tree limb on a line. If it’s just flickering, monitor it. If it’s accompanied by a buzzing sound, it’s time to call.

What to Do Until the Electrician Arrives: A Safety Checklist

  1. Ensure Safety First: If you see/smell fire, get everyone out and call 911.
  2. Shut Off Power: If it’s safe and you know how, shut off the circuit at the breaker for the affected area. If the problem is at the panel or widespread, shut off the main breaker.
  3. Call the Utility if Needed: For downed power lines or if you lose power and your neighbors do too, contact Xcel Energy at 1-800-895-1999.
  4. Unplug Appliances: Unplug any appliances on the affected circuit to prevent damage from a surge when power returns.
  5. Document the Issue: Take photos of any visible damage (charred outlets, damaged wires) for insurance claims.
  6. Stay Away: Keep people and pets away from the hazard area.

Local Regulations and Safety in Andover

Electrical work in Minnesota must meet the National Electrical Code (NEC) and local amendments. Reputable emergency electricians know this. For major repairs—like replacing a breaker panel, upgrading service, or adding new circuits—a permit from the City of Andover’s Community Development Department is required, followed by an inspection. This ensures the work is safe and up to code, which is critical for your insurance and home’s resale value. We handle all permit paperwork and coordinate inspections as part of our service. Always ask for proof of permit for major work.
